| The Detroit Lions made Michael Vick look ordinary, while Roy Williams was sensational in a 30-14 victory Sunday over the Atlanta Falcons. Detroit turned Vick's two first-half turnovers into touchdowns and Williams had a 60-yard TD early in the fourth quarter, lifting the Lions. Atlanta's electric quarterback threw for seven TDs and averaged 262 yards passing in the previous two games, both... Link To Original Article |
